How do website builders compare to WordPress?

Website builders like Websites.co.in offer a simpler, more streamlined experience compared to WordPress. They include hosting, domains, and templates in one package, so you don’t need technical skills to set up or maintain your site. WordPress, on the other hand, provides more customization but requires managing plugins, updates, and security yourself. For Electrical contractors in Kikuyu who need a reliable, low-maintenance site, a builder is often the better choice.

What is a website builder and how does it work?

A website builder is a tool that lets you create a professional website without coding or technical skills. You start by choosing a template, then customize it with your content, images, and services. Platforms like Websites.co.in include hosting, domains, and SSL, so everything is managed in one place. For Electrical contractors in Kikuyu, this means you can launch a site quickly, even if you’ve never built one before, and focus on running your business instead of managing technical details.

Can a website builder help my business rank on Google?

Website builders can help improve your Google rankings by providing SEO tools like meta tags, mobile optimization, and sitemaps. However, ranking depends on factors like content quality, local keywords, and customer reviews. For Electrical contractors in Kikuyu, focus on optimizing for searches like 'electrician in Kikuyu' or 'power repair near me.'
